Slab on grade or pier and beam foundations are the most susceptible to poor or expanding lands. Because of the nature of having a big surface area resting on the uppermost soil layers these foundations have a tendency to go as the soil moves. Most slab on grade homes are monolithically poured with the slab and beams throw together creating a stiff foundation. This stiff foundation becomes susceptible to differential resolution when moisture amounts under the slab don't stay consistent. This can result from broken water lines, poor drainage or even substandard guttering. Trees can also change earths by their roots drying out areas under these slabs while the remaining portion of the slab has normal moisture content. Differential settlement causes slab on grade foundations to rise on the margin (dish) or fall around the margin (dome).

You have also got water coming in through any links the basement has to the outdoors (including the heat pump's tubes, the firewood trapdoor, the basement bathroom fan's exhaust, and so forth). More water can get in through tiny cracks in the walls or flooring, particularly if you don't have an effective gutter system in place.

Other basement waterproofing stuff contain on sealants. Painted on sealants is one way of waterproofing a basement. This should not be your only method of waterproofing. Sealing the concrete so that water doesn't push through functions best in areas that don't get as much moisture. The sealant is painted on to the interior of the basement. This means that water can get all the way up to that point but not seep the rest of the way into your basement. Having your concrete need certainly to deal with that much hydrostatic pressure endlessly with no other system in position to assist with waterproofing is asking for a problem.

As it pertains to basement waterproofing materials, you need to decide what kind of waterproofing system you are going to use. French drains, also referred to as land drains, can be used to drive water away from the home. French drains include a system made of gravel, ditches, and pipe that invite groundwater into the pipe and away from the basement or foundation of the home. Dirt and routes can clog this sort of drainage system.
